VVX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2016 in Review
160 of the 3,767 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in V2X (VVX) for Q1 2016, worth a combined $201M — up 11% from $181M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 16 funds opened new VVX positions and 14 closed out — a net gain of 2 holders — while 42 added to existing stakes and 52 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Deutsche Bank, adding an estimated $3.31M. The largest seller was TFS Capital, cutting an estimated $1.12M.
